Inspired by the Tv Show, http://www.history.com/shows/swamp-people

Okay, I toyed with harmony, but am torn about that. This version is void of any. To get the musical feel I wanted, I used RT's at half-tempo. I hope it worked. Thanks for listening.

https://soundcloud.com/blushasta-music/swamp-people

Drums are EZ Drummer Americana, me on guitar with Guitar Rig 4.

518:Bass, Electric, Pop HalfNotes Ev 085
578:Harmonica, Background Blues BB Ev 085
382:Guitar, Slide, Background Blues Ev 085

Hey folks, thanks for listening. I'll respond to your comments later, but to clarify and explain the drums. I bring RT's into Sonar X for mixing.

The BiaB song, the RT's, are at 78 bpm, but the drums are double that at 156 bpm. I said the RT were at half tempo, but I didn't actually do that in BiaB (maybe you can, I'm not sure).

So, I started to make another BiaB song just for the Real Drums, another .sgu file, at 156 bpm with either 8 beats per measure or with twice the measures, but I knew I could do that easily in Sonar with the other drum instruments I have there.

So, I had a Sonar project at 156 in 8/4 with EZ Drummer, and I imported RTs at 78 in 4/4. After that, I recorded my guitar and vocal in Sonar.

Band-in-a-Box 2026 Video: The Newly Designed Piano Roll Window

In this video, we explore the updated Piano Roll, complete with a modernized look and exciting new features. You’ll see new filtering options that make it easy to focus on specific note groups, smoother and more intuitive note entry and editing, and enhanced options for zooming, looping, and more.

Band-in-a-Box 2026 Video: AI Stems & Notes - split polyphonic audio into instruments and transcribe

This video demonstrates how to use the new AI-Notes feature together with the AI-Stems splitter, allowing you to select an audio file and have it separated into individual stems while transcribing each one to its own MIDI track. AI-Notes converts polyphonic audio—either full mixes or individual instruments—into MIDI that you can view in notation or play back instantly.
